One Pot Cheesy Taco Orzo

This One Pot Cheesy Taco Orzo is delish! Comforting one-pot meal in 30 minutes. Cheesy Taco Orzo has lots of cheese and your favourite taco toppings. Eat a big bowl of cheesy goodness!  

– 1 pound ground beef – 1 small onion – 3 cloves garlic – 1 red bell pepper – 2 cups orzo – 2 cups taco skillet sauce – 2½ cups chicken broth – ½ teaspoon salt  – ¼ teaspoon pepper – 1 tablespoon hot sauce – 1 cup cheese – tomatoe – olives  – green onion – fresh cilantro
